Photobook "The Americans" by Robert Frank (2022)
The book "The Americans" is a true "poem in images" that Robert Frank dedicated to the American street and its new and disconsolate epic. It is a reportage that, like few others, truly marked an era, becoming for generations of photographers the primary reference for photography, for travel, for exploration. It is 1955 and a young European photographer, Robert Frank, received a grant from the Guggenheim Foundation to produce a photographic work on America. Frank, the first European to receive this grant, traveled across the vast country, and between 1955 and 1956 he visited 48 different states. The streets, the faces of the people he encountered, the city squares, the bars and shops, the sidewalks, the most insignificant details pass by and linger before the photographer's intelligent and sympathetic lens. The result of this journey was the book "The Americans," with an exceptional introduction by Jack Kerouac.
